Factors affecting the work motivation of commune-level cadres and civil servants at Tinh Bien district, An Giang province

Abstract
This study identifies the factors and measures the impact of these factors on the work motivation of commune-level cadres and civil servants at Tinh Bien district, An Giang province. The study finds out that there are six factors affecting the work motivation of commune-level cadres and civil servants. These factors, listed in descending order of influencing level, are: nature of work, leadership behavior, working conditions, training and promotion opportunities, colleagues, salary, bonus, and benefits. Based on the study’s findings, some implications are made to improve the work motivation of commune-level cadres and civil servants at Tinh Bien district, An Giang province.
